Over the weekend in Collier County, Florida, Hersha Howard and her roommate had it out over Thin Mint Cookies. According to CBS News, Howard woke her roommate up on Sunday to find out what happened to her thin mints. The roommate tried explain that she let Howard's children eat the cookies because they were awake and hungry in the wee hours of the morning. Apparently, Howard had already explained to all residents that her cookies were off limits. Then, in an attempt to settle things, the roommate offered to pay $10 for the box of cookies that Howard's children ate. Now, a $10,000 bail has been set for Howard’s release as Howard has been charged with aggravated battery with a deadly weapon and aggravated assault with a deadly weapon.
The weapons: scissors, a board and a sign.
